Immerse yourself in full, smooth 5.1 surround sound with the Logitech X-540 speaker system. The X-540 sports a unique, “Matrix Mode” that allows you to transform 2-channel stereo sources into full 5.1 surround sound. Listening to your favorite CDs with all speakers firing at the same time can be a religious experience. Real-time bass equalization maximizes performance while minimizing distortion. Plug and play functionality makes the X-540 simple to connect to a variety of sources including PCs and MP3 players.

X-540 a great choice

Pros: Great sound quality, perfect for PC, matrix mode, 2RCA-to-TRS splitter included
Cons: RCA cables connecting speakers to sub/amp could be longer
I bought these shortly after buying my new Dell Inspiron laptop, as the laptop speakers just didn't cut it.
I am very happy with my decision. The sound quality is great and is sufficiently loud for my uses, which include gaming and music. I'm a bit limited on speaker placement though, especially the rear speakers, since the wires for the speakers are just a tad short for my liking. Subwoofer is smaller than others, but it hits hard. Headphone pass-through is a convenient feature, but be sure to turn the system off before plugging or unplugging headphones. Matrix mode works well too.
There's also a splitter included to easily connect red/white RCA "phono" audio cables from TV's, stereos, and what not. The subwoofer seems like it's not quite as loud as it was when I bought the system eight months ago, but I may have just grown used to it, or it may be just something to be expected of such a system.
